diff options
author | Tomas Mraz <tmraz@redhat.com> | 2012-05-07 22:15:21 +0200 |
---|---|---|
committer | Tomas Mraz <tmraz@redhat.com> | 2012-05-07 22:15:21 +0200 |
commit | ce88d35d2636e861d28e5d60dae044fdd5c035c1 (patch) | |
tree | 6f453fa3eba7ddec34c1263a60500fc3fe29b173 /python | |
parent | a69b8916a8b8ac45826b34e84cece0c48777196a (diff) | |
download | libpwquality-ce88d35d2636e861d28e5d60dae044fdd5c035c1.tar.gz |
Fix leak when throwing PWQError exception.
Diffstat (limited to 'python')
-rw-r--r-- | python/pwquality.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/python/pwquality.c b/python/pwquality.c index 35fbcf5..68e55b6 100644 --- a/python/pwquality.c +++ b/python/pwquality.c @@ -194,6 +194,7 @@ pwqerror(int rc, void *auxerror) } else { PyErr_SetObject(PWQError, py_errvalue); } + Py_DECREF(py_errvalue); return NULL; } |